Nigeria’s Top 10 Songs, with ITTY OKIM •Week 31

The FrontierThe FrontierAugust 2, 2025 790 Minutes read0

•Asake & Tiakola

Presenting, Top 10 Nigerian songs for Week 31 ending Saturday, August 02, 2025 as rated by MATILDA SHOWBIZ. Enjoy.

(From bottom to top):

10. Why Love – Asake

9. Hot Body – Ayra Starr

8. I Alone – Bnxn

7. Dem Dey – Burna Boy

6. Laye Mi – Bnxn

5. Very Soon – Bnxn, FOLA

4. 99 – Olamide, Asake, Seyi Vibez, Young Jonn ft. Daelcom

3. Love – Burna Boy

2. One Condition – DJ Tunez ft. Wizkid, FOLA

1. BADMAN GANSTA – Asake & Tiakola
